Amman, June 27 (QNA) - Jordan Football Association announced the appointment of Moroccan Hussein Ammouta as the Jordan national team coach.
The Jordan Football Association in a statement said Ammouta will be presented to the squad in July, adding that his immediate task will be to prepare Jordan for the qualifying of the FIFA World Cup 2026 and AFC Asian Cup Qatar 2023.
Having represented Morocco five times internationally, the former midfielder's career spanned over West Asia and Africa, having played for Al Saad SC of Qatar and Sharjah of the United Arab Emirates.
The former Wydad AC head coach has also been given the responsibility of deciding on his technical staff. (QNA)
